انجمن‌های فارسی اوبونتو

لطفاً به انجمن‌ها وارد شده و یا جهت ورود ثبت‌نام نمائید

لطفاً جهت ورود نام کاربری و رمز عبورتان را وارد نمائید


ارائه ۲۴٫۱۰ اوبونتو منتشر شد 🎉

نویسنده موضوع: آموزش کار با دیتابیس sqlite به عنوان یک دیتابیس embedded در جاوا  (دفعات بازدید: 3278 بار)

0 کاربر و 1 مهمان درحال مشاهده موضوع.

آفلاین سید امیر موسوی

  • Jr. Member
  • *
  • ارسال: 27
خوب برای اینکه به راحتی بتونید یک جاوا دسکتاپ اپلیکیشن رو همراه با یک دیتابیس تعبیه شده(Embedded)توسعه بدید کافی هست از یکی از DBMS های Embedded استفاده کنید که یکی از بهترین اونها برای جاوا sqlite هست، ابتدا لازم هست jar فایل مربوط به کتابخانه این DBMS رو از این آدرس دانلود کنید :
http://www.4shared.com/file/p2BzFSgZ/sqlitejdbc-v056.html
حالا این jar فایل رو به لایبرری  پروژتون اضافه کنید. با استفاده از کد زیر می تونید به این DBMS متصل بشید و کارهای مورد نظرتون رو روش انجام بدید :
package sqllitetest;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.ResultSet;
import java.sql.Statement;

public class SqlLiteTest {

    public static void main(String[] args) throws Exception{
       
       
        Class.forName("org.sqlite.JDBC");
        Connection con=DriverManager.getConnection("jdbc:sqlite:book.db");
        Statement st=con.createStatement();
       
        st.executeUpdate("create table if not exists books(id int not null,name varchar(45) not null,primary key(id));");
   
        st.executeUpdate("insert into books values(1,'Amir')");
       
        ResultSet rs=st.executeQuery("select * from books");
       
        while(rs.next()){
       
            System.out.println(rs.getInt("id"));
            System.out.println(rs.getString("name"));
           
        }       
       
    }
}

« آخرین ویرایش: 17 اردیبهشت 1391، 12:12 ب‌ظ توسط A.Mousavie »
لینوکس تنها یک سیستم عامل نیست، دریچه ای است برای یادگیری.